Early Life and Career

Mark Cuban was born on July 31, 1958, in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. He grew up in a middle-class family and displayed an early interest in business and technology. Cuban’s entrepreneurial spirit was evident from a young age, as he started various ventures, including selling garbage bags door-to-door and running a newspaper delivery business.

After graduating from the University of Indiana with a degree in Business Administration, Cuban ventured into the world of technology. He founded his first company, MicroSolutions, a software consulting service, which he later sold to CompuServe for $6 million. This early success laid the foundation for Cuban’s future endeavors in the tech industry.

Success in the Dot-Com Era

During the dot-com boom of the late 1990s, Cuban co-founded Broadcast.com, a streaming media company that provided live events and audio programming over the internet. The company quickly gained popularity and went public in 1998, making Cuban a billionaire overnight when it was acquired by Yahoo for $5.7 billion in stock.

Following the sale of Broadcast.com, Cuban focused on expanding his business empire and investing in various industries. He became known for his bold and outspoken personality, often appearing on television shows and in the media to share his views on business and technology.

Investments and Business Ventures

Mark Cuban’s success as an entrepreneur and investor is evident in his diverse portfolio of investments and business ventures. He has made strategic investments in companies such as Dropbox, Twitter, and Netflix, among others, which have yielded significant returns over the years.

In addition to his tech investments, Cuban is also the owner of the NBA’s Dallas Mavericks, a team he purchased in 2000 for $285 million. Under his ownership, the Mavericks have experienced both on-court success, winning the NBA Championship in 2011, and off-court growth, becoming one of the most valuable franchises in the league.

Shark Tank and Television Career

Mark Cuban is also known for his role as a “shark” on the hit television show Shark Tank, where aspiring entrepreneurs pitch their business ideas to a panel of investors. Cuban’s sharp business acumen and no-nonsense approach have made him a fan favorite on the show, and he has invested in numerous successful companies that have appeared on the program.
